1. IN WHAT WAYS DOES YOUR MEDIA
                PRODUCT USE, DEVELOP OR CHALLENGE
               FORMS AND CONVENTIONS OF REAL MEDIA
                              PRODUCTS?

Our music video is an example of an expected R&B girl band representation.
  It holds many similarities including location and mise-en-scene; using a
           limousine and a bar as well as many costume changes.
1. IN WHAT WAYS DOES YOUR MEDIA
                    PRODUCT USE, DEVELOP OR CHALLENGE
                   FORMS AND CONVENTIONS OF REAL MEDIA
                                  PRODUCTS?

   It may be expected from an audience that a
      R&B girl band contain a dance routine
especially to the chorus which is what we have
 added in our music video. This dance routine
also holds a relationship between the lyrics and
visuals; “…best friends ride, trying to holler at
    me”. These actions of the band should be
 easily recognized by the audience and they are
purposely done in order to accentuate the lyric
 meaning. Furthermore, the lyric is of how the
    man trying to get the attention of the girl
     would act so one could suggest how the
actions of the girls mock and ridicule the man;
this could then suggest how dominant the girls
    are being in the video which is the bands
  ideology. This develops the idea of girl R&B
   bands being independent as Destiny’s Child
 began this and now Scarlett Diva’s are making
        it more obvious in current music.
1. IN WHAT WAYS DOES YOUR MEDIA
 PRODUCT USE, DEVELOP OR CHALLENGE
FORMS AND CONVENTIONS OF REAL MEDIA
               PRODUCTS?




            In the beginning of the music video we used
          extreme close ups of the band members for the
                notion of looking. This introduction
           encourages the audience to may question who
                 they are before they are introduced.
            Furthermore, the pretty eyes, red lips, curvy
            figure and high heels show the femininity of
                             the girl band.
            Another convention our music video uses is
            cuts to the beat. There are many cuts after a
            beat or lyric to give the video a fast pace and
                  vary the many locations and shots.
1. IN WHAT WAYS DOES YOUR MEDIA
                 PRODUCT USE, DEVELOP OR CHALLENGE
                FORMS AND CONVENTIONS OF REAL MEDIA
                               PRODUCTS?


 Even though most conventions are similar to other R&B videos there are two
      things that challenge the conventions; costume and the men. When
  researching, many girl bands had flesh out looking sexy however we did not
  want this for our girl band. We wanted our band to be a good influence over
 the modern day audience by wearing fashionable but sophisticated outfits. As
  the rap part of the song seemed more fierce and aggressive we decided that
  that girl band member have both men beside her showing she is control of
them both. We did not get the chance to have them half – naked (female gaze)
      which is what we wanted but it still shows the dominance over men.
2. HOW EFFECTIVE IS THE
  COMBINATION OF YOUR MAIN
PRODUCT AND ANCILLARY TEXTS?
2. HOW EFFECTIVE IS THE
  COMBINATION OF YOUR MAIN
PRODUCT AND ANCILLARY TEXTS?

             An audience would recognize the 4 main colours
             used throughout the video; red, black, white and
                leopard. We wanted to use these four colours
             together because of how they stand out bold but
                  also represent the band. Red and leopard
                represent the confident and fierce side of the
                   band and white and black represent the
               sophistication of the band. It is very subtle but
                 with the red dresses the band wear diamond
                jewellery to show the glamorous side also. As
               you can see we have added it on the poster and
             digipak to create a frame/border. It is classy and
                   also makes the band members look very
                  important. Again with the italic and bold
              typography being contrasts it shows the band as
                    dominant as well as sophisticated also.
               I believe the audience would recognize and like
               the image and ideology we have created as it is
             unified. Furthermore, the fashion statement and
                accessories used are on trend which is what a
                       modern day girl band should be.
3. WHAT HAVE YOU LEARNED FROM
                          YOUR AUDIENCE FEEDBACK?




 To get audience feedback we asked our peers who are 17/18 years old (within the
   demographics of our target audience) and predominately females. We received
 excellent comments from them all including how they loved the multiple costume
changes and where there are a lot of shots of the girl band it is very conventional.
 They also commented on how well it was all shot in particular the red dresses on
the black background. Moreover, they liked the beginning static shots of how only
                     a small body part was revealed of the band.
  Before we showed this final piece, there were comments beforehand of how the
  chorus did not contain enough cuts to the rest of the video. Therefore we went
  back to editing and put in many more cuts in the chorus. This definitely made it
 look much better especially being cut to the beat of the song. We received minor
  criticism on how it ended as it was not great enough. We took this on board and
tried different shots with the band ending with laughter, however we still preferred
                                    our last pose.
